CHELSEA TOWN HALL UNVEILS SENSATIONAL REFURBISHMENT

•            A timeless venue, reimagined for the modern couple

•            Stylish new look blends historic grandeur with chic modern touches

•            Chelsea Town Hall continues to be a premier choice for couples in London

Chelsea Town Hall, an iconic London landmark, has recently undergone a transformation, blending classic elegance with contemporary style. Revered for hosting the weddings of celebrities, high-profile figures, and even royalty, the venue continues to be a beloved choice for couples seeking a romantic setting. With over 2,000 weddings held here each year, Chelsea Town Hall remains synonymous with love, charm, and elegance.

The refurbishment, led by Knightsbridge-based Architect Simone de Gale, has breathed new life into the venue's interiors. The makeover introduces a sophisticated new colour palette, warm lighting, and chic modern touches, all while preserving the building's historic grandeur. The ceremony rooms now feature antique mirrors, stylish wall panels, and sparkling chandeliers, creating a dreamy backdrop for a couple's big day. From the moment guests walk through the doors, they are greeted by a space that exudes timeless romance with a contemporary twist.

Part of the project’s charm is its focus on sustainability. Existing chairs were lovingly reupholstered in plush velvet and accented with sleek metal details, while the addition of new chandeliers brings an elegant glow to the ceremony spaces. Every detail has been carefully considered to ensure that the atmosphere is both welcoming and refined, setting the stage for unforgettable wedding celebrations.

The refurbishment was brought to life through a collaboration with Simone de Gale Architects, who expertly blended the building’s Grade II listed architecture with innovative design elements.

Simone shares:  “The marriage rooms at Chelsea Town Hall are iconic and a treasure for Chelsea's local neighbourhood. We were excited to refresh the look and feel of its ceremony rooms and associated waiting areas.  We worked closely with the Head Registrars, Steven Lord, as it was important to accentuate the building's historic Grade II listed architecture and combine this with innovative and advanced materials and finishes. 

“We chose Orac Decor wall panels and Armourcoat Perlata polished plasters in the ceremony rooms, to brighten the atmosphere and create a focal point for the bride and groom.  We chose neutrals, caramels, and greys with bronze details in the entrance and waiting areas, to create a holistic space for loved ones to enjoy their special day.”

Suppliers List:

Architect: Simone de Gale Architects

Main Contractor MITIE 

Wall Panelling: Orac Décor

Polished Plaster: Armourcoat

Floor and Wall Tiles: Iris Ceramica

Carpets/Rugs: Knots Rugs
